Going beyond the traditional field of robotics to include other mobile vehicles, Mobile Intelligent Autonomous Systems describes important theoretical concepts, techniques, approaches, and applications that can be used to build truly mobile intelligent autonomous systems (MIAS). It offers a comprehensive treatment of robotics and MIAS, as well as related disciplines, helping readers understand the subject from a system-theoretic and practical point of view. Organized into three sections, the book progresses from conceptual foundations to MIAS and robotics systems and then examines allied technologies. With an emphasis on recent research and developments, experts from various fields cover key aspects of this rapidly emerging area, including:

  • Path and motion planning
  • Obstacle avoidance in a dynamic environment
  • Direct biological-brain control of a mobile robot
  • Sensor and image data fusion
  • Autonomous decision making and behavior modeling in robots
  • Hydro-MiNa robot technology
  • Adaptive algorithms for smart antennas
  • Control methods for autonomous micro-air vehicles
  • Neuro-fuzzy fault-tolerant auto-landing for aircraft
  • H-infinity filter based estimation for simultaneous localization and mapping

Where relevant, concepts and theories are illustrated with block/flow diagrams and numerical simulations in MATLAB(R). An integrated exploration of the theory and practice of MIAS and robotics, this is a valuable reference and recipe book for research and industry.
